vB.N3T
شنبه 18 آذر 1391, 03:25 صبح
سلام..دوستان برنامه ای که نوشتم یه تابع داره کد زیر..این هر بار که تو برنامه ازش استفاده میکنم دو بار اطلاعات رو سلکت میکنه و نمایش میده :لبخندساده:
public DataTable select(string input)
{
com1.Connection = con1;
com1.CommandText = input;
Data1.SelectCommand = com1;
Data1.Fill(datat);
return datat;
}
مثلا این کد برای سرچ اطلاعات است
هر سطری رو دو بار سلکت میکنه و نمایش میده
try
{
ShopClass mydb = new ShopClass();
mydb.connect();
string qury = "select * from tbl_insert where name='{0}'";
qury = string.Format(qury, textBox1.Text);
mydb.select(qury);
dataGridView1.DataSource = mydb.select(qury);
}
catch (Exception)
{
MessageBox.Show("لطفا دوباره تلاش کنید/کالا مورد نظر موجود نمیباشد");
}
public DataTable select(string input)
{
com1.Connection = con1;
com1.CommandText = input;
Data1.SelectCommand = com1;
Data1.Fill(datat);
return datat;
}
مثلا این کد برای سرچ اطلاعات است
هر سطری رو دو بار سلکت میکنه و نمایش میده
try
{
ShopClass mydb = new ShopClass();
mydb.connect();
string qury = "select * from tbl_insert where name='{0}'";
qury = string.Format(qury, textBox1.Text);
mydb.select(qury);
dataGridView1.DataSource = mydb.select(qury);
}
catch (Exception)
{
MessageBox.Show("لطفا دوباره تلاش کنید/کالا مورد نظر موجود نمیباشد");
}